网站建设专家对比:开源CMS与定制开发在手机网站中的表现
选择开源CMS还是定制开发,是每个企业在进行手机网站开发制作时都会遇到的十字路口。作为网站建设专家,华企在线在多年的实战中接触过大量案例,发现很多企业主以为开源CMS省事省钱,却在后期为加载速度和SEO优化付出了更高代价。今天,我们直接从技术底层与移动端表现入手,拆解两者的真实差异。
开源CMS的移动端瓶颈:不只是模板问题
开源CMS(如WordPress、Joomla)在桌面端表现尚可,但在wap网站制作开发中,其先天的臃肿架构会暴露无遗。以WordPress为例,一个标准安装会加载超过30个CSS/JS文件,其中大部分对于移动端是冗余的。我们曾测试过同一套企业模板在桌面端和移动端的加载数据:桌面端首屏加载时间为1.8秒,而移动端(4G网络)却需要4.2秒。这背后的原因是企业网站建设中常见的“桌面优先”逻辑——CMS生成的DOM结构并未针对小屏幕做精简,导致渲染路径过长。
更致命的是,开源CMS的插件生态虽然丰富,但很多插件并未针对移动网站制作进行优化。比如一个简单的图片懒加载插件,在桌面端可能只增加50KB的请求,但在移动端会因为额外的JavaScript执行时间,让浏览器的主线程阻塞300-500毫秒。对于追求秒开体验的移动端用户来说,这足以导致30%以上的跳出率。
定制开发的核心优势:从协议层到渲染层的全链路优化
相比之下,定制开发在手机网站开发制作中能实现真正的“移动优先”。我们的技术团队在构建企业移动端站点时,会从三个层面进行深度优化:
- HTTP请求合并:将多个小图片合并为CSS雪碧图,将CSS/JS文件通过内联方式直接嵌入HTML,减少移动端弱网环境下的TCP连接数。实测数据是,首屏请求数从开源CMS的25-40个降低到5-8个。
- 关键渲染路径裁剪:只加载首屏必需的CSS和JavaScript,非首屏资源通过Intersection Observer API异步加载。这使得首次内容绘制时间(FCP)稳定在1.2秒以内。
- 字体与图标优化:定制开发通常使用SVG图标替代字体图标,避免字体文件在移动端下载过程中导致的“白屏闪烁”。Font Awesome字体文件通常为150KB,而SVG图标集合仅需30KB。
这些细节的积累,让定制开发的企业网站建设在移动端的性能评分(Lighthouse)普遍比同功能开源CMS高出30-40分。更重要的是,这种优化是全局性的,不会因为安装某个插件而破坏性能。
数据对比:真实项目中的加载与体验差异
我们选取了两个同行业、同等内容量的企业网站进行对比测试(均使用4G网络,三星S20设备):
- 首屏加载时间:开源CMS(WordPress + 响应式模板)为4.1秒,定制开发为1.5秒。差距主要来自CSS/JS文件数量和图片未压缩。
- 交互响应延迟:点击导航菜单到菜单展开的延迟,开源CMS为220ms,定制开发为45ms。原因是开源CMS的JavaScript事件监听存在多层DOM冒泡。
- SEO友好度:定制开发可以精确控制每个页面的结构化数据(JSON-LD)输出,而开源CMS依赖插件,经常出现重复或错误的Schema标记。在Bing Webmaster Tools中,定制开发站点的有效结构化数据占比为97%,开源CMS仅为62%。
这些差异在wap网站制作开发中会直接影响转化率。根据Google的调研,移动端页面加载时间每增加1秒,转化率下降20%。因此,对于注重客户转化的移动网站制作项目,定制开发往往能带来更直接的投资回报。
当然,这不是说开源CMS一无是处。对于预算极其有限、内容更新频率极高的博客类站点,开源CMS仍有其优势。但如果是承载企业品牌形象的企业网站建设,尤其是需要深度匹配移动端用户行为的场景,定制开发在性能、安全性和未来扩展性上都更具优势。华企在线建议各位企业主在决策前,先明确自己的核心需求:是追求短期上线速度,还是追求长期的用户体验与SEO资产积累?这个问题的答案,会直接决定你的移动端站点能否在激烈的市场竞争中脱颖而出。